§ 922.85. — 922.85. (Amended by Stats. 2020, Ch. 71, Sec. 5.)

California·Code INS Insurance Code - INS·Div. 1. DIVISION 1. GENERAL RULES GOVERNING INSURANCE·Part 2. PART 2. THE BUSINESS OF INSURANCE·Ch. 1. CHAPTER 1. General Regulations·Art. 10. ARTICLE 10. Financial Statements of Insurers
(a)The commissioner may adopt regulations in accordance with the procedures provided in Chapter 3.5 (commencing with Section 11340) of Part 1 of Division 3 of Title 2 of the Government Code or otherwise prescribe requirements consistent with Sections 922.4, 922.41, 922.42, 922.425, 922.43, and 922.5, provided the commissioner may update subparagraph (A) of paragraph (1) of subdivision (h) and subdivision (i) of Section 922.41 to add other nationally recognized statistical rating agencies, or to modify the rating categories, the corresponding financial ratings, or the percentage of security required to conform to changes in these factors adopted by the National Association of Insurance Commissioners (NAIC).

Legislative History

Amended by Stats. 2020, Ch. 71, Sec. 5. (AB 2049) Effective January 1, 2021.
